Sessions are 45 minutes, scheduled once or twice a week depending on your child’s needs. We talk through cadence together during the consultation — there’s no one-size-fits-all answer.

Both. I see families in person around Modesto, CA, and I work with families nationwide over a calm, focused video setup designed for younger readers.

We open with a warm-up your child enjoys, work through a short structured lesson, and finish with a story we both like. No worksheets to dread. No surprises.

Yes. I have experience supporting children with dyslexia and use multisensory, Orton-Gillingham–informed strategies, adapted patiently for each learner.

After your free 20-minute consultation, I’ll send a clear plan within 48 hours. Most families begin within one to two weeks.

You’ll receive a short progress note after each session and a monthly check-in call. We track confidence as much as we track skills.
